India’s state owned National Mineral Development Corporation’s (NMDC) iron ore sales rose by 10.5pc in September to 2.11mn mt from prior year. Also, iron ore production increased by 11.6pc to 1.83mn mt from the prior month.
On cumulative basis, Apr- Sep, company’s iron ore production decline by 9pc to 12.24mn mt and sales also fall by 11.21pc to 12.91mn mt in the same period.
NMDC’s Chhattisgarh unit accounted for a larger part, 71pc, of the total production to 8.69mn mt and Karnataka contributed to the rest 29pc to 3.55mn mt in Apr-Sep 2020.
NMDC Donimalai update:
On Sep 15, the Karnataka Cabinet has cleared the application to start mining operations at Donimalai. This is a positive culmination of the dialogue between the company, Government of Karnataka and Government of India. The actual resumption of mining operations in Donimalai mines is expected to start shortly.
